C-34 Peacekeeping Committee Visits Mogadishu

Members of New York’s C-34 Peacekeeping Committee are in Mogadishu on an official visit.

On Wednesday, they held talks with the Ministry of Defense officials.

They also held meetings with the State Minister of Foreign Affairs and International Cooperation as well as representatives of the United Nations and the African Union.

Government officials briefed members of the committee on several issues.

These included the ongoing operations against Al-Shabaab as well as the key role that the AU Transition Mission in Somalia (ATMIS) plays in securing and stabilizing the nation.
